行业标准网
(19)国家知识产权局 (12)发明 专利申请 (10)申请公布号 (43)申请公布日 (21)申请 号 202210812928.4 (22)申请日 2022.07.11 (71)申请人 东软集团股份有限公司 地址 110179 辽宁省沈阳市 浑南新区新秀 街2号 (72)发明人 蒋帅 徐石成 何光宇  (74)专利代理 机构 北京英创嘉友知识产权代理 事务所(普通 合伙) 11447 专利代理师 张桂杰 (51)Int.Cl. H04L 9/00(2022.01) H04L 9/08(2006.01) H04L 9/40(2022.01) (54)发明名称 数据处理系统、 数据处 理方法 (57)摘要 本公开涉及一种数据处理系统、 数据处理方 法, 所述系统包括: 包括目标数据端、 多个计算端 以及节点集合, 所述节点集合包括区块链网络中 的多个区块链节点, 其中, 所述节点集合中的多 个区块链节 点用于, 通过共识从所述多个计算端 中确定目标计算端; 所述目标数据端用于, 将待 处理数据进行同态加密, 得到第一密文数据, 并 通过所述节点集合将所述第一密文数据保存至 所述区块链网络的区块链中; 所述目标计算端用 于, 获取第一密文数据, 对所述第一密文数据进 行处理, 得到处理结果, 并通过所述节点集合将 所述处理结果保存至所述区块链中, 以便于所述 目标数据端获取所述处理结果。 上述技术方案能 够降低数据处理过程中的数据泄露风险, 保障数 据的安全。 权利要求书2页 说明书13页 附图7页 CN 115276946 A 2022.11.01 CN 115276946 A 1.一种数据处理系统, 其特征在于, 包括目标数据端、 多个计算端以及节点集合, 所述 节点集合包括区块链网络中的多个区块链 节点, 其中, 所述节点集合中的多个区块链节点用于, 通过共识从所述多个计算端中确定目标计算 端; 所述目标数据端用于, 将待处理数据进行同态加密, 得到第 一密文数据, 并通过所述节 点集合将所述第一密文数据保存至所述区块链网络的区块链中; 所述目标计算端用于, 获取第 一密文数据, 对所述第 一密文数据进行处理, 得到处理结 果, 并通过所述节点集合将所述处理结果保存至所述区块链中, 以便于所述 目标数据端获 取所述处理结果。 2.根据权利要求1所述的数据处理系统, 其特征在于, 所述目标数据端用于, 生成同态 秘钥对, 通过所述节点集合将所述同态秘钥对中的同态公钥 保存至所述区块链中, 并通过 所述同态公钥对所述待处 理数据进行同态加密, 得到第一密文数据; 所述目标计算端用于, 获取第一密文数据以及所述区块链中的所述同态公钥, 并基于 所述同态公钥对所述第一密文数据进行处 理。 3.根据权利要求2所述的数据处理系统, 其特征在于, 所述目标数据端用于, 响应于接 收到对待处 理数据的数据处 理请求, 生成所述同态秘钥对。 4.根据权利要求2或3所述的数据处理系统, 其特征在于, 包括多个数据端, 所述目标数 据端为所述多个数据端中的任一数据端, 所述 目标数据端还用于, 将所述同态秘钥对中的 同态私钥发送至所述多个数据端中的其 他数据端; 所述目标计算端还用于, 生成加密秘钥对, 并通过所述节点集合将所述加密秘钥对中 的加密公钥保存至所述区块链中; 所述目标数据端还用于, 获取所述区块链中的所述加密公钥, 基于所述加密公钥对所 述第一密文数据进行加密, 将加密得到的第二密文数据保存至所述区块链中; 所述目标计算端还用于, 获取所述区块链中的第二密文数据, 基于所述加密秘钥对中 的加密私钥对所述第二密文数据进行解密, 得到所述第一密文数据。 5.根据权利要求4所述的数据处理系统, 其特征在于, 所述目标数据端还用于, 基于所 述同态私钥对验证信息进行加密, 得到加密验证信息, 将所述加密验证信息保存至所述区 块链中, 并向所述多个数据端中的其 他数据端发送所述验证信息以及所述同态私钥; 任意所述数据端用于, 从所述区块链中获取所述加密验证信息, 在接收到所述验证信 息以及所述同态私钥的情况下, 通过所述加密验证信息、 所述验证信息对所述同态私钥的 正确性进行验证。 6.根据权利要求4所述的数据处理系统, 其特征在于, 所述多个数据端还用于, 共识确 定所述待处 理数据的处 理规则, 将所述处 理规则保存至所述区块链中; 所述目标计算端用于, 获取所述区块链中的所述处理规则, 根据所述处理规则以及所 述同态公钥对所述第一密文数据进行处 理, 得到处 理结果。 7.根据权利要求4所述的数据处理系统, 其特征在于, 所述目标计算端还用于, 通过所 述加密私钥对所述处理结果进行加密, 得到加密处理结果, 并通过所述节点集合将所述加 密处理结果保存至所述区块链中; 任意所述数据端用于, 从所述区块链中获取所述加密处理结果, 通过所述加密公钥对权 利 要 求 书 1/2 页 2 CN 115276946 A 2获取到的加密处理结果进行解密, 得到所述处理结果, 并通过所述同态私钥对所述处理结 果进行解密, 得到处 理结果明文。 8.根据权利要求1至3中任一项所述的数据处理系统, 其特征在于, 所述节点集合中的 多个区块链 节点用于, 响应于接收到所述目标数据端的数据处理请求, 通过共识从所述多个计算端中共识确 定目标计算端; 或者, 按照预设时间周期, 通过共识从所述多个 计算端中共识确定目标计算端。 9.根据权利要求1至3中任一项所述的数据处理系统, 其特征在于, 所述节点集合包括 多个区块链共识节点, 所述多个区块链共识节点通过如下方式从所述多个计算端中确定目 标计算端: 获取各计算端的数据处 理历史记录, 所述数据处 理历史记录包括数据处 理指标; 根据所述数据处 理指标, 从各计算端中确定所述目标计算端。 10.一种数据处理方法, 其特征在于, 应用于权利要求1至9中任一项所述的数据处理系 统, 所述方法包括: 节点集合中的多个区块链 节点通过共识从多个 计算端中确定目标计算端; 目标数据端将待处 理数据进行同态加密, 得到第一密文数据; 目标数据端通过 所述节点 集合将所述第一密文数据保存至区块链网络的区块链中; 目标计算端获取第一密文数据; 目标计算端对所述第一密文数据进行处 理, 得到处 理结果; 目标计算端通过所述节点集合将所述处理结果保存至所述 区块链中, 以便于所述目标 数据端获取 所述处理结果。权 利 要 求 书 2/2 页 3 CN 115276946 A 3

.PDF文档 专利 数据处理系统、数据处理方法

文档预览
中文文档 23 页 50 下载 1000 浏览 0 评论 309 收藏 3.0分
温馨提示:本文档共23页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
专利 数据处理系统、数据处理方法 第 1 页 专利 数据处理系统、数据处理方法 第 2 页 专利 数据处理系统、数据处理方法 第 3 页
下载文档到电脑,方便使用
本文档由 人生无常 于 2024-03-18 04:08:11上传分享
友情链接
站内资源均来自网友分享或网络收集整理,若无意中侵犯到您的权利,敬请联系我们微信(点击查看客服),我们将及时删除相关资源。